The book provides an exhaustive look at the three major macronutrients. It details the chemical structure of sugars and starches, the complexities of amino acids in proteins, and the composition of various fats and oils. The section on is particularly noted for its clear explanation of rancidity and the smoke point of oils, which is crucial for culinary students.
